Many
of the exhibits are of genuine Dales provenance, a large number of them
being taken from the collection of Jim and Margaret Taylor of High Laning
Farm, the Centre's founders, who have spent many years rescuing and
refurbishing many of the traditional artefacts on display here. |

"To complete the Heritage theme Flintergill to me is a wooded, peaceful paradise and it makes me happy to share this with people now that it has been "restored" to its former glory. Local lads and lassies used it for quiet walks with their sweethearts, the weavers to wash and shrink their cloth on the dancing flags, and the outrake itself provided access from Dent Town to the occupation/drovers road...." ...the
huge dark outline of the Gill's legendary "Wishing Tree".
Centuries old, its guardian spirit traditionally promised to grant a
wish to all who made their way "deiseal", or clockwise, three
times through the huge twisted arch of knotted roots around its base
- but be sure not to go "widdershins", or anti-clockwise...
